About Milltown, WI
Milltown is a village in Polk County, near the Minnesota border. Nearby is the St. Croix River, designated by Congress as a protected scenic riverway. Major employers include the St. Croix Regional Medical Center and Scientific Molding Corporation. Students attend the Unity School District. Boating is popular, especially at Willow River State Park about an hour away, where visitors can picnic near a waterfall. Milltown is the place for unique and fun festivals. The Fisherman's Party puts on a raffle featuring a motorcycle as a top prize, as well as the chance to win a fishing weekend. The Pumpkin Fest has the usual scarecrow contests and costume-wearing chances but also features the unique sport of pumpkin bowling.
